Pine Point Center, a 60-bed skilled nursing and rehabilitation center located in Scarborough, Maine, is seeking a Maintenance Director to ensure safe, well-maintained, and aesthetically pleasing surroundings. You will report to the Nursing Home Administrator and oversee the maintenance team and life-safety operations.
Responsibilities include supervising the maintenance department, performing regular repairs, and ensuring compliance with applicable laws and regulations.

High school degree or equivalent is required; basic training/knowledge of electrical, plumbing, HVACR systems is required; prior supervisory experience is required.
